Variety description

10 August 2026

The shrub has a cushion-like or spreading shape and reaches a height of 30–60 cm. Young leaves upon unfolding are colored in red-orange tones, which over time transition to golden-yellow, and in autumn turn ruby-red.

Flowers are small, of a purple-pink shade, gathered in flat corymbose inflorescences at the tips of the shoots. The flowering period falls in June–August.

The plant possesses high winter hardiness, is resistant to diseases and pests. It prefers well-drained soils and sunny areas to maintain intense leaf coloration, and responds well to pruning.

Plant breeders' rights

The right is granted for a limited term: propagation of the variety requires a license from the rights holder.

United Kingdom № 23/135
Protection expired
  1. Application filed 17 August 1993
  2. Registered
  3. Entry closed 18 December 2020
